Transaction 38589c90dd58c19130ca714ef3c5763c10a9bcb91094deabf20f30640e9c6556
1 Input
1 Output
-
38589c90dd58c19130ca714ef3c5763c10a9bcb91094deabf20f30640e9c6556:0
- value
- 4413738
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ae1be807a79748bb17998ecb69054f84d7ab6f80
- address
- bc1q4cd7spa8jaytk9ue3m9kjp20snt6kmuqvrwk4m